
Suyash Mishra developed a standalone crypto tracker sample application for the daytonaio/daytona repository, focusing on expanding the platform’s sample ecosystem without modifying its core functionality. Using React and JavaScript, Suyash implemented a functional crypto-tracking user interface designed to accelerate prototyping and streamline onboarding for crypto-oriented features. The sample app was delivered as a single, self-contained commit, demonstrating a clear and modular approach to sample development. By isolating experimental front-end functionality, Suyash enabled safer experimentation and easier adoption of new ideas, providing a practical resource for developers while maintaining the stability and integrity of the main Daytona system.
